WASHINGTON, Feb. 5 -- Sen. Marsha Blackburn, R-Tennessee, issued the following statement after the U.S. Senate voted to acquit President Trump of abuse of power and obstruction of Congress:
"Over the past three weeks, the Senate considered arguments for and against two articles of impeachment sent over by the House of Representatives: one, charging the President with abuse of power for asking Ukraine to assist him in investigating Hunter Biden's work for Burisma, and a second, . . .
